Crude 1-[[2-(7-methanesulfonylamino-1,1-dioxo-1,4-dihydro-1λ6-benzo[1,4]thiazin-3-yl)-acetyl]-(3-methyl-butyl)-amino]-1H-pyrrole-2-carboxylic acid allyl ester (Example 16a, 0.3 mmol) was dissolved in ethanol (3 mL). A 21% solution of sodium ethoxide in ethanol (0.448 mL, 1.2 mmol) was added into the above solution. The mixture was stirred at 60° C. for 4 h. Upon cooling to 25° C., the mixture was poured into 1.0 M aqueous hydrochloric acid solution (50 mL). The aqueous layer was extracted with ethyl acetate (2×50 mL). The organic phase was dried over sodium sulfate, filtered and concentrated in vacuo to afford a yellow solid. Purification by flash column chromatography (Teledyne Isco RediSep; 20% ethyl acetate in hexanes to 100% ethyl acetate in hexanes) afforded the desired product, N-{3-[4-hydroxy-1-(3-methyl-butyl)-2-oxo-1,2-dihydro-pyrrolo[1,2-b]pyridazin-3-yl]-1,1-dioxo-1,4-dihydro-1λ6-benzo[1,4]thiazin-7-yl}-methanesulfonamide (20 mg, 0.04 mmol, 13% yield over two steps) as a yellow solid. 1H NMR (400 MHz, CDCl3) δ: 1.05 (6H, d, J=6.6 Hz), 1.64-1.81 (3H, m), 3.11 (3H, s), 4.24-4.31 (2H, m), 5.53 (1H, s), 6.41-6.46 (1H, m), 6.97-7.10 (3H, m), 7.30-7.33 (1H, m), 7.60-7.64 (1H, m), 7.70-7.72 (1H, m). LC-MS (ESI) calcd for C21H24N4O6S2 492.11. found 493.3 [M+H+].
